This role will include ownership of builds, deployment plans, release activities, release calendar maintenance, and release coordination, as well as build and deploy process automation, SVN maintenance, and release process ownership.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
Maintain existing release process from projects hand off to release to deployment to Production
Identify, design and implement necessary build tools to increase release efficiency; implement various automated solutions
Administer, manage, and maintain source control system (SVN)
Own QA builds, pre-release activities and all documentation associated with them
Implement release deployment standards; troubleshoot and fix compilation or build script issues
Manage all production release from build, deploy, merge, and ownership perspective
Act as a liaison between QA, engineering, operations, and business
Participate in change management meetings and then own changes submitted through CM Process
Advocate new tools and processes to continuously improve build and source control efficiency
